Transaction 750016febb89bbce531a59153c0b516713b04e8b347a5f31cc3e3f7193c9dbc5
1 Input
1 Output
-
750016febb89bbce531a59153c0b516713b04e8b347a5f31cc3e3f7193c9dbc5:0
- value
- 112587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e80fe05a9b1a18551b75c2ad2202c738bfefdae1 OP_EQUAL
- address
- 3Nr3iAAV7iyYVBZn1yQ4Sbvck7cGYJXw5f